

Vicki Jean Peterson, born on August 16, 1945, in Salina, Utah, to Ellis and Cordelia Sanders, was the youngest of five children. She carried her joyful spirit and warmth throughout her life, touching the hearts of all who knew her.
At the age of 18, Vicki married Lawrence Peterson and moved to Salt Lake City, embarking on a new chapter in her life. Though their paths later diverged, Vicki found strength in her independence and unconditional love for her family and friends.
She spent her final years back in Salina, reconnecting with cherished childhood friends she’d known since kindergarten. It was a homecoming filled with laughter, memories, and the unmistakable comfort of familiarity.
Vicki's smile was one of her most remarkable traits. It would light up the room with just a mention of her beloved children, grandchildren, or great-grandchildren. She found immense pride in her family and treasured the moments when everyone gathered together. Her love was boundless, extending beyond biological ties to embrace countless "bonus kids" who were adopted into her heart. If Vicki loved you, it was forever.
She leaves behind a legacy of kindness and unwavering love. Survived by her children Matt Peterson (Laura), Tara Peterson, and Nicole Malloy (Jeremy); seven grandchildren; eight great-grandchildren; and her loyal companion, Hiccup the dog. Vicki was preceded in death by her son Brett Peterson and grandsons Michael and Ryan Peterson.
Vicki Jean Peterson will be profoundly missed by all whose lives she touched. Her amazing spirit, unconditional love, and joy for life will forever be celebrated and remembered.
